KORU Medical Systems filings document a Nasdaq-listed medical technology issuer focused on large-volume subcutaneous infusion products. The disclosures identify its common stock, operating results, earnings-release exhibits, non-GAAP measures such as adjusted EBITDA and adjusted diluted EPS, and the Freedom System product family used in home self-administration and ambulatory infusion settings.

Its SEC record also covers proxy governance, board and stockholder-meeting procedures, officer and compensation arrangements, and material agreements tied to the business. Recent 8-K filings describe credit-facility arrangements and manufacturing and supply agreements for subassemblies, needle sets, and tubing products.

KORU Medical Systems (KRMD) reported Q3 2025 results and updated its full‑year 2025 financial guidance via a press release furnished as Exhibit 99.1. The quarter covered the period ended September 30, 2025, and a conference call was scheduled for November 12, 2025 at 4:30 p.m. Eastern Time.

The company highlighted use of non‑GAAP measures, including adjusted EBITDA and adjusted diluted EPS, with definitions provided and reconciliations to GAAP included in the press release. Management views these metrics as helpful for comparing ongoing operations. The information under Item 2.02 is furnished, not filed, and is not subject to Section 18 liabilities.

KORU Medical Systems (KRMD) reported an insider equity transaction. On 10/16/2025, the President and CEO was issued 29,463 shares of common stock at $4.08 per share under her employment agreement as the stock portion of the 2024 annual bonus (30% stock, 70% cash).

Following the transaction, she beneficially owned 1,052,626 shares. This includes 200,000 restricted stock awards that vest based on a market capitalization schedule prior to 3/15/27, and 600,000 restricted stock awards that vest based on net sales growth targets for fiscal years ended 12/31/22 through 12/31/25.

KORU Medical Systems, Inc. filed a Form S-8 to register common stock related to equity awards granted to its incoming Chief Commercial Officer. The company granted an Individual Restricted Stock Agreement for 300,000 shares and a Non‑Qualified Stock Option Award covering 600,000 shares, granted July 28, 2025 and August 1, 2025 respectively, each subject to vesting and potential acceleration, to Adam Kalbermatten as an inducement to join as CCO. The registration statement specifically registers the common stock issuable upon exercise of those options and incorporates by reference the company’s annual report and other Exchange Act filings and the description of its common stock. The filing also discloses charter provisions limiting director liability and indemnification provisions, and notes that indemnification for Securities Act liabilities may be unenforceable under SEC precedent.

Linda M. Tharby, who serves as President, CEO and a director of KORU Medical Systems (KRMD), was awarded equity under the company’s 2024 Omnibus Equity Incentive Plan as part of the 2025 Long-Term Incentive Program. The awards reported include 55,911 restricted stock units that vest one-fourth on May 12, 2026 and annually thereafter, 111,729 performance-based restricted stock units payable at target (the payout may range from 0%-150% of the reported amount and is further multiplied by 0.5x–1.5x depending on performance) that vest based on achievement as of December 31, 2027, and an option to buy 94,772 shares at a $3.21 exercise price expiring May 12, 2035 with one-fourth vesting annually beginning May 12, 2026.

The transaction date for these awards is reported as 05/12/2025. The filing notes that vesting may accelerate upon a change in control and clarifies the reported RSU amounts represent contingent rights or target awards rather than immediately issued shares.

KORU Medical Systems insider award summary: Christopher Pazdan, the company’s Chief Operating Officer, received equity awards under the 2024 Omnibus Equity Incentive Plan as part of the 2025 Long-Term Incentive Program on 05/12/2025. The awards include two restricted stock unit grants of 21,308 RSUs each (total 42,616 RSUs); one grant vests time-based one-fourth on 05/12/2026 and annually thereafter, the other vests based on performance measured as of 12/31/2027 with potential payout from 0% to 150% of target and specified multipliers, and both convert to one share per vested unit. Pazdan also received an option for 36,077 shares with a $3.21 exercise price that vests one-fourth on 05/12/2026 and annually thereafter and expires on 05/12/2035. The filing states these awards were granted pursuant to the Company’s equity plan.
